Output 0efc77a92fc7414b220bf94a154b80b8af22d79cc3b593a9cae82e5ec55a5821:1

value
35145863
script pubkey
OP_0 OP_PUSHBYTES_20 94526a742c351c5424f80de421f49ec09e45808d
address
bc1qj3fx5apvx5w9gf8cphjzray7cz0ytqydpat2hh
transaction
0efc77a92fc7414b220bf94a154b80b8af22d79cc3b593a9cae82e5ec55a5821
spent
true